Opera Australia has resorted to taking a loan from a director to shore up operations in the wake of big losses from its staging of Sunset Boulevard, and chief executive Fiona Allan is leaving after just over three years in the post.
OA confirmed on Wednesday morning that a loan from a director had been made. Jane Hansen, the investment banker and philanthropist wife of Financial Review Rich Lister Paul Little, said last month she had not made a loan. The board also includes Andrew Sisson, who made a fortune from the sale of his Balanced Equity Management. He has not responded to enquiries.
